The trapezoids are similar which means the bigger one is a multiple of the smaller one.

compare the like sides to see the multiple is 4
20 = 5x
4 = x

the sides of ABCD are 4 times bigger than EFGH

**Area is not directly related
The area of a trapezoid = h(a+b)/2
where a and b are the top/bottom sides

A = 4h * 4(a+b)/2
A = 16 * h(a+b)/2

Then the area of ABCD is:
= 16 * 40 cm²
= 640 cm²
